08 Gute Anforderungen schreiben - Ein linguistischer Ansatz Flashcards
1
Q
Sprachliche Probleme bei Anforderungen
A
- Wahrnehmungstransformation: Jede Person hat eine eigene Wahrnehmung der Realität, die sich in Sprache unterschiedlich niederschlägt.
- Darstellungstransformation: Informationen gehen verloren oder werden verändert, wenn sie in Sprache umgewandelt werden.
- Folge: Informationen können von der Realität bis zur Anforderung verloren gehen.
- Ziel: Anforderungen müssen für alle Leser eindeutig sein, auch für zukünftige.
2
Q
Wahrnehmungen vereinen
A
- Alle Projektbeteiligten haben unterschiedliche Realitäten und Sichtweisen.
- Diese unterschiedlichen Wahrnehmungen müssen konsolidiert und in eine „einzige Wahrheit“ zusammengefasst werden.
- Herausforderung: Die Geschäftsführung ist meist die Quelle der Beauftragung, während der Zugriff auf Endnutzer oft schwierig ist.
3
Q
Sprachliche Transformationen
A
- Tilgung: Informationen werden weggelassen. Vorteil: Reduziert Informationsflut. Problem: Relevante Infos könnten fehlen.
- Generalisierung: Einmalige Ereignisse werden verallgemeinert. Vorteil: Erzeugt allgemeingültige Regeln. Problem: Fehlerfälle gehen verloren.
- Verzerrung: Informationen werden verändert. Vorteil: Leichtere Integration neuer Infos. Problem: Verzerrte Infos sind schwer zu erkennen.
4
Q
Regeln für gute Anforderungen (Auswahl)
A
- Regel 1: Formulieren Sie jede Anforderung im Aktiv.
- Regel 2: Nutzen Sie konkrete Vollverben, um Prozesse auszudrücken.
- Regel 3: Lösen Sie Nominalisierungen auf.
- Regel 4: Vermeiden Sie Funktionsverbgefüge und nutzen Sie „gute“ Vollverben.
- Regel 5: Schreiben Sie für jedes Prozesswort genau einen Anforderungssatz.
5
Q
Weitere Regeln für gute Anforderungen (Auswahl)
A
- Regel 6: Analysieren Sie fehlende Informationen zum Vollverb.
- Regel 7: Hinterfragen Sie fehlende Informationen zu beschriebenen Eigenschaften.
- Regel 8: Formulieren Sie Eigenschaftswörter mess- bzw. testbar.
- Regel 9: Schreiben Sie eigene Anforderungen für nicht-funktionale Aspekte.
- Regel 10: Hinterfragen Sie verwendete Zahl- und Mengenwörter.
6
Q
Fazit zur Anforderungsanalyse
A
- Das Erheben korrekter Anforderungen ist essentiell für den Projekterfolg.
- Es erfordert Verständnis für die Ziele der verschiedenen Projektbeteiligten.
- Linguistische Methoden helfen, Fehler bei der Sprachtransformation zu vermeiden.
- Anforderungen müssen so dokumentiert werden, dass auch fremde Personen sie verstehen.
- Wichtige Soft Skills: Empathie, Abstraktionsvermögen, Konfliktmanagement.